As a teenager, I didn’t look after my teeth properly, and so I started to pay the price a few years ago: my teeth were looking aged and decayed. I decided I needed to do something about it, but didn’t know quite what route to take. After speaking to my dentists in Reading, I decided that I’d give cosmetic bonding a try. I went to the dentist, and he used a cream coloured liquid to fill in the gaps in my teeth where there had been decay. It worked a lot like plastering over the cracks on a wall, and by the time he was finished my teeth looked really great.
I chose cosmetic bonding over the traditional kinds of fillings because I wanted the work to last, so I wouldn’t have to go back to the dentist again any time soon. Also, I wanted the filling to be the same colour as my teeth, improving the look of my smile, and cosmetic bonding has that advantage over ordinary metallic-looking fillings. I spent about £1000 on cosmetic bonding, but had a number of teeth done. Asides from anything else, I’ve noticed how much stronger and less sensitive all of my teeth feel now, and it’s just great.
